Carbon Tattoo studio, the Poland-based power team behind The Sorcerers (2020 ), today publicised that their potential sequel towards spellcaster series, The Sorcerers – Dark Events, is targeted to arrive upon PC VR earbuds June Fourth.

Carbon initially projected for Dark Times will probably be standalone extension when we initially saw it at Gamescom 2020, however the studio affirms it will be the complete sequel “very similar in capacity to its forerunner.”

When we got our first 10-minute tryout of the match at Gamescom 2020, that we were treated to the next spellcasting system, of which focuses on using the game’s basic spells and making that resultant damages more in accordance with standard Role playing games, i.age. an cool attack are able to freeze an enemy in its pathway so you can change to a more highly effective spell to deal more destroy.

Carbon says one can find 11 individually designed periods which you can mix and match in stop on their way through the story-driven game (check out: not arcade-style industry play much like the first).

Furthermore, the particular studio claims the game will get a series of absolutely free post-launch content improvements following the release during June.

“Because Gamescom 2020, where the Darkish Times' press exhibition received frustrating praise, we tend to decided to prolong the scale of the project. People made sure a lot of our spellcasting adventure will keep everyone slinging fireballs as well as roleplaying as the Emperor for hours on end, without any pesky magical difficulties that slow your progress,” affirms Jakub Pander, Carbon Studio's manufacturer.

The Wizards – Dark Times is lead to SteamVR earphones via Sauna and Viveport, as well as Rift on the Oculus Retain on June 4th, being $25.
